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87450312 4704159 57114021576
5442 5552279 98018430
5442 5552279 98018430
31470396064 453720 67891642
All about undefined
Interested in learning more?
5442 5552279 98018430
31470396064 453720 67891642
See more
0744446 13561305
93154837697 1792779 1579162
See more
50188148 534 200548
248 9130 253 05 90330719105
See more